One of the best ways to fully embrace fall in the Lowcountry is to frequent one of the area’s popular farmers' markets!  These days, markets are about so much more than local produce.  They’re about supporting local vendors and artisans, encouraging a healthy lifestyle, and embracing your community! 
 

We are fortunate to be surrounded by quality markets, many open year-round, to choose from!

 Olde Beaufort Farmers Market – Beaufort (Courthouse Square)

The market takes place every Saturday, through mid-November, from 9:00 – 1:00.  

One thing is clear when you visit the Olde Beaufort Farmers Market: there is no lack of community pride and support.  Beaufort residents can rely on the market to essentially provide them with all the produce they could possibly want, as well as farm fresh eggs, pasture-raised meat, honey, florals, and seafood caught in Beaufort’s own backyard.  There is also a wide variety of vendors offering homemade baked goods, jams/jellies, pre-prepared meals, and so much more than any Lowcountry foodie would enjoy!  

Farmers Market Bluffton – Bluffton (Oyster Company Park)

The market takes place every Thursday from noon – 5:00, year-round. 

This market began as a grassroots movement in 2006 and has been an overwhelming success for the community ever since.  When you visit, you’ll find an abundance of local vendors offering fresh produce, baked good, florals, and more.  You can also count on quality, live entertainment, and a community eager to support one another.  

The Hilton Head Farmers Market – Hilton Head (Central Discovery Museum’s Honey Horn campus)

The market takes place every Tuesday from 9:00 – 1:00, year-round.  

You’ll find just about everything at the Hilton Head Farmers Market!  From market standards such as produce, homemade baked goods, and beautiful floral arrangements, to local poultry, meat, and eggs, there is a vendor for everything!  You can also count on finding the freshest seafood in the area, guaranteed to be caught just steps away on the island!

For those looking to make an entire morning out of the market, you can also take advantage of their schedule of rotating food trucks, each being local staples serving Lowcountry classics and go-to’s.  

Port Royal Farmers Market – Port Royal (Naval Heritage Park)

The market takes place every Saturday from 9:00 – noon, year-round.  The market does not allow dogs. 

You will never leave empty-handed from the Port Royal Farmers Market!  When you visit, you can plan to find an assortment of seasonal produce, fresh-caught oysters and shrimp, meat, and homemade bread and cheeses.  And don’t forget about the beautiful floral bouquets and plants!

If you get hungry while visiting, make sure to check out the local food vendors serving coffee, baked goodies, breakfast items, BBQ, crab cakes, and much more!
